Abstract

The invention is applicable to the field of highway bridge detection. If the bridge support or the expansion device is damaged, it can cause the dislocation of the expansion joint, and under the excitation of the concave-convex expansion joint, it can cause the vibration response of the vehicle. The invention discloses a method for evaluating the service performance of a road bridge telescopic device based on the driving performance. The method includes: defining a classification evaluation method for the running performance and a calculation method for the running degradation rate; determining the running performance according to the driving acceleration response signal, Determine the walking performance deterioration rate based on the measured current value of the walking performance and the initial detection value; and output an inspection and evaluation report based on the graded evaluation results. Through the method of regularly tracking and monitoring the change of the degradation rate of the driving performance, the early damage of the running performance of the evaluated object is diagnosed; while the detection efficiency is improved, the recognition of the early damage of the road bridge expansion device and the service status of the bearing is improved. and check the quality of the assessment.

Description

technical field [0001] The invention belongs to the field of highway and bridge detection, and relates to a method for evaluating the service performance of a highway and bridge telescopic device. Background technique [0002] Highway bridge bearings and expansion devices are important structures in highway bridges. Maintenance departments are usually required to conduct periodic inspections of bearings and expansion devices, to systematically grasp their technical status, to detect defects and related environmental changes in time, and to inspect them accordingly. Results The function and technical status of the support and telescopic device were evaluated, and the corresponding maintenance countermeasures were formulated scientifically. [0003] Under operating conditions, with the extension of the service period, highway bridges inevitably have some deterioration or disease.
